I am still working on a Plan vs Actual Date chart

I'm trying to compare the Plan Date and the Actual Date

=IF(SUMPRODUCT(--(Odyssey!$E$2:$E$998=A12),--(Odyssey!$AN$2:$AN$998=B2),--
(Odyssey!$AO$2:$AO$998<""))<0,SUMPRODUCT(--(Odyssey!$AN$2:$AN$998=B2),--
(Odyssey!$AO$2:$AO$998<"")),"")

A12 is the name of the business unit
B2 is the date of tha month
AN is Plan Date
AO is ACtual Date


The problem is that I'm getting a double counts. Any suggestions?
